Transaction f77ec2d78b532a3f7ad6ba6a10630cef7d85aea38ab4114147e35d0c66b56a25
1 Input
1 Output
-
f77ec2d78b532a3f7ad6ba6a10630cef7d85aea38ab4114147e35d0c66b56a25:0
- value
- 145336
- script pubkey
- OP_0 OP_PUSHBYTES_20 58f1ab8f2398f94755bbb8263c05f1ad88460c85
- address
- bc1qtrc6hrernru5w4dmhqnrcp034kyyvry9y89hcn